Water Damage Cleanup Immediate Actions and Restoration Tips

Introduction

Water damage is a severe issue that can compromise the integrity of your property and personal belongings. Immediate action is crucial to mitigate damage and prevent further complications. Understanding how to clean up after water damage is essential for effective restoration.

Immediate Actions After Water Damage

  • Call for expert help: Contact a professional water damage cleanup company to assess the extent of damage and start the cleanup process promptly.
  • Turn off utilities: Shut off electricity and gas to prevent electrical hazards and further damage.
  • Remove standing water: Use a wet/dry vacuum or water pumps to remove standing water from surfaces.
  • Ventilate the area: Open windows and doors to promote air circulation and prevent mold growth.
  • Protect valuable items: Move furniture, appliances, and valuables to a dry location if possible.

How to Clean Up After Water Damage

  • Remove debris and damaged materials: Dispose of waterlogged carpets, drywall, insulation, and other damaged materials.
  • Clean and disinfect surfaces: Use a cleaning solution to clean and disinfect all surfaces, including floors, walls, and appliances.
  • Dry out the area: Set up dehumidifiers or fans to remove moisture from the air and dry out the structure.
  • Monitor for mold growth: Regularly inspect affected areas for mold growth and take immediate action if any signs appear.
  • Repair or replace damaged materials: Once the area is dry, repair or replace damaged materials such as drywall, flooring, and fixtures.
